No, Graventhrop, the bluebuddy is resized to the size it should be AND you may, if you like, change the blue buddy with reshack to whatever you like. As long as your picture is 48x48, it will get resized proporly.

Just make sure you download v0.22, revert to your original dll and apply the patch, before you change the blue buddy with reshack.

Just some suggestions I have:

-At first glance, I can't differentiate offline contacts from online ones. Maybe a offline icon or the buddy icon like in 7.5? Even a change in alpha value for the dp of offline contacts might be helpful...

-With so much whitespace on the left side it looks weird, especially for the case where no green buddy is showing. Is it possible to reduce it? And if those gleam icons are the problem, perhaps place it on either the top left or top right corner of the small dp.

-For cosmetic purposes, maybe a gray border around the small dps, like those medium sized ones?

-I know this might not be very relevant, but maybe a patch to click on the small dp opens the contact card, or closes one that is already open.

Thanks for all your suggestions, and you know, I acctually agree to them all :D

In the upcoming v0.25:
- I've added an offline icon
- The withspace is now adjusted, according to the patch you select.
- There is a grey canvas around the avatar in the normal list, a very good suggestion! It really *does* look better!
- This last suggestion, I'll look into that later on next week.

Although I have now implemented all your suggestions, I have not yet uploaded the newest version (which will be v0.25).

I also did a complete rewrite of the source code, and there are still some parts left to do. It's now 2:12 so I think I'll leave that for tomorrow evening.

As you noticed, version 0.25 is now online, which includes all the improvements I wrote about yesterday. (Thanks again to Halin and others for the suggestions!)


Next on the TODO list is indeed a complete new user interface, that will allow for far more flexible tweaking, including the requested options from this forum such as: remove the green buddy in detailed list, removing the offline icon, changing the default blue icon...

So that will definatly be version 0.3, I hope I'll be able to finish it somewhere by the end of next week. As some of you might be aware, UI programming often takes a while ;) And I don't have too much time on my hands the coming week, actually, since it's graduation week :o)
